5 Easy Ways To Get Started With Quantitative Forecasting
Quantitative forecasting isn’t just throwing darts at a board and hoping for the best. It’s the practice of analyzing historical data with statistical techniques to predict future outcomes. Whether it’s sales, market trends, or financial performance, this method is your go-to for making educated guesses that are more science than fiction.
Why should you care? Because in the finance world, being able to predict the future—even just a little bit—can mean the difference between sinking and swimming. Accurate forecasts help companies make informed decisions, allocate resources effectively, and stay ahead of the competition. In short, it’s your ticket to being the office hero.
What is Quantitative Forecasting?
Quantitative forecasting is all about using hard data, statistical methods, and historical trends to make educated guesses about the future. Forget the crystal ball—this is your data-driven approach to predicting what’s coming down the financial pipeline. In a nutshell, if you’ve got numbers, you’ve got the tools for quantitative forecasting.
Quantitative Versus Qualitative Forecasting Methods
Let’s get one thing straight: quantitative and qualitative forecasting are not the same animals.
Quantitative forecasting is your analytical powerhouse, relying on cold, hard data. It’s like a math nerd who loves crunching numbers. On the other hand, qualitative forecasting leans on expert opinions, intuition, and market research—it’s more like asking your wise old uncle for advice. Both have their place, but when precision is key, you want the quantitative stuff in your corner.
Core Principles Of A Quantitative Forecasting Method
Data-Driven Decision Making
In the world of finance, flying by the seat of your pants is a recipe for disaster. Data-driven decision-making means letting the numbers guide you, not your gut feelings. It’s about leveraging historical data to anticipate future outcomes. Think of it as having a GPS for your financial decisions—much better than guessing which road to take, right?
Statistical Analysis and Predictive Modeling
This is where things get a bit technical, but stay with me. Statistical analysis involves examining your historical data to identify patterns and trends. Then, we use predictive modeling to forecast future events based on these patterns. Imagine you’re a detective piecing together clues to solve a mystery—that’s what we’re doing here, but with numbers.
Historical Data Utilization
Ever heard the saying, “Those who do not learn from history are doomed to repeat it”? Well, it holds true in finance, too. By analyzing historical data, we can uncover demand trends and cycles that are likely to repeat in the future. It’s like looking at the past through a microscope to better understand what tomorrow might bring.
Types of Quantitative Forecasting Methods
Forget the wishy-washy guesswork of qualitative methods —here, we’re about hard data, cold numbers, and no-nonsense analytics. Get ready to dive into the toolbox that includes everything from time series analysis to econometric models. If you want to predict the future like a boss, you’ve come to the right place. Buckle up; it’s time to get your hands dirty with some serious quantitative methods.
Time Series Analysis Methods
Moving Averages
Let’s kick things off with moving averages, your go-to tool for smoothing out the bumps in your data. By averaging data points over a specific period, moving averages help you see the bigger picture, free from the noise of everyday fluctuations. It’s like putting on a pair of glasses to bring those fuzzy trends into sharp focus.
Exponential Smoothing
Next up, we have exponential smoothing. If moving averages are straightforward, exponential smoothing is their more sophisticated cousin. This method gives more importance to recent data, making your forecasts more responsive to changes. It’s perfect for when you need to be agile and adapt quickly to new information, like dodging potholes on a winding road.
ARIMA (AutoRegressive Integrated Moving Average)
For those ready to dive deep, meet ARIMA. This model combines autoregression, differencing, and moving averages to forecast future values based on past data. It’s powerful, but it requires some finesse to get right. Imagine you’re tuning a high-performance car engine—when you hit the sweet spot, ARIMA can deliver some seriously impressive results.
Causal Models
Linear Regression
Linear regression is the bread and butter of causal models. This technique helps you understand the relationship between two variables by fitting a straight line through your data points. Think of it as drawing a line that best predicts the future based on past interactions. It’s simple, direct, and incredibly useful when you want to see how one factor influences another.
Multiple Regression Models
When life gets complicated, so do our models. Multiple regression takes linear regression to the next level by incorporating multiple variables. It’s like juggling several balls at once, each representing a different factor impacting your outcome. Whether you’re predicting sales based on advertising spend, market conditions, and seasonality, multiple regression has you covered.
Econometric Models
Econometrics might sound like something out of an academic journal, but it’s essentially the application of statistical methods to economic data. This field blends economics, statistics, and mathematics to analyze and forecast financial trends. It’s your toolkit for digging deep into the complexities of economic relationships.
With econometric tools, you can tackle real-world financial puzzles, from estimating the impact of policy changes to predicting market movements and future demand. These tools help you sift through heaps of data to identify key drivers and build robust models. Whether you’re working on GDP forecasts or stock market analyses, econometrics equips you with the insights needed to make informed decisions.
Step-by-Step Guide to Implementing Quantitative Forecasting
Alright, grab your calculators and roll up your sleeves because we’re diving into the nitty-gritty of quantitative forecasting. This step-by-step guide is your cheat sheet to mastering the art of making data do your bidding.
Step 1: Identifying Reliable Data Sources
First things first, you need data—good data. Think of it like sourcing quality ingredients for a gourmet meal. You wouldn’t cook with expired milk, so don’t forecast with sketchy data. Look for reliable sources like official financial reports, market databases, and verified industry statistics. Remember, garbage in means garbage out.
Step 2: Cleaning and Normalizing Data
Once you’ve got your data, it’s time for a little housecleaning. Data comes with its own baggage—missing values, outliers, and inconsistencies. Use techniques like imputation to fill in the blanks and normalization to scale your data uniformly. Trust me, this step is crucial. It’s like prepping your veggies before cooking; skip it, and you’re asking for a mess.
Step 3: Selecting The Right Model
Choosing the right model is like picking the right tool for a job. Not all models fit all situations, so consider factors like the nature of your data, the forecasting horizon, and the level of accuracy you need. Are you dealing with seasonal trends or random fluctuations? Do you need a quick estimate or a detailed forecast? Answer these questions before settling on a model.
Each model has its strengths and weaknesses:
- Moving Averages: Great for smoothing data but not ideal for detecting trends.
- Exponential Smoothing: More responsive to recent changes but requires more computation.
- ARIMA: Powerful for complex patterns but can be tricky to tune.
- Linear Regression: Simple and interpretable but limited to linear relationships.
- Multiple Regression: Handles multiple variables but can be prone to overfitting.
Step 4: Build The Model
Alright, let’s get our hands dirty. Here’s a step-by-step guide to building a simple time series model:
- Gather Your Data: Import your cleaned data into your software of choice (Excel, R, Python).
- Visualize: Plot your data to understand its structure and identify any obvious trends or seasonality.
- Choose Your Model: Based on your data characteristics, select an appropriate model.
- Fit the Model: Use historical data to train your model. This involves finding the best parameters that minimize prediction error.
- Generate Forecasts: Apply the trained model to generate future predictions.
Case Study: Building a Time Series Model
Let’s say we’re forecasting monthly sales:
- Data Import: Load the past three years of monthly sales data.
- Plotting: Visualize the data to spot trends and seasonal effects.
- Model Selection: Choose ARIMA for its ability to handle both trend and seasonality.
- Parameter Tuning: Use auto.ARIMA in R or equivalent in Python to find optimal parameters.
- Forecasting: Generate forecasts for the next six months and visualize the results.
Step 5: Validating and Testing the Model
To ensure your model isn’t just good on paper, you need to validate it. Cross-validation involves splitting your data into training and testing sets. Train your model on one part and test its accuracy on the other. Techniques like k-fold cross-validation help assess model performance more robustly.
Real-Life Applications and Case Studies
Case Study: Retail Sales Forecasting
Let’s dive into the trenches with a real-world example. Picture a mid-sized retail chain struggling to predict future sales. They’ve got historical data but no clue how to turn it into actionable insights and demand forecasting. Enter quantitative sales forecasting.
We started with the basics: collecting and cleaning three years of past sales data. Next, we visualized the data to identify seasonal patterns—turns out, they sold a lot more during the holiday season (shocker, right?). We chose an ARIMA model, given its prowess with seasonal data. After fine-tuning the parameters, we generated forecasts for the next six months.
The result?
Not only did our predictions closely mirror actual sales, but the company also adjusted its inventory and staffing accordingly, saving thousands in potential losses. Boom—quantitative forecasting for the win.
Case Study: Financial Market Prediction
Alright, let’s talk about the high-stakes world of stock market prediction. Imagine you’re tasked with forecasting stock prices for a tech giant. No pressure. We gathered historical price data, along with economic indicators like interest rates and GDP growth. Using a multiple regression model, we analyzed how these factors influenced stock prices.
The key takeaway? While our model predicted general trends accurately, it struggled with short-term fluctuations. The stock market is a volatile beast, and even the best models can’t capture every twist and turn. That is where qualitative forecasting methods can come in to add additional context.
But by focusing on long-term trends and using a robust combination of indicators, we provided valuable insights that helped investors make informed decisions. Lesson learned: even in finance, sometimes it’s better to think big picture.
Case Study: Budget Planning for Businesses
Budget planning is all about balance. Let’s say you’re helping a growing business plan its budget for the next fiscal year. You need both long-term and short-term forecasts.
For long-term planning, we used historical financial data and applied a time series model to predict annual revenue and expenses. For short-term forecasting, we incorporated recent sales trends and seasonal variations using exponential smoothing.
But here’s the kicker: the business landscape is always shifting. About halfway through the year, an unexpected market downturn hit. We quickly updated our models with the latest data, adjusting forecasts to reflect the new reality.
This agile approach allowed the business to reallocate resources proactively, mitigating the impact of the downturn. The lesson? Flexibility is key. Always be ready to adapt your forecasts as new data rolls in.
Popular Tools For Quantitative Forecasting
Excel for Forecasting: Basic to Advanced Techniques
Excel is the Swiss Army knife of data analysis—versatile, user-friendly, and packed with powerful features if you know where to look.
Basic Techniques
For starters, you can use Excel’s built-in functions like `AVERAGE`, `MEDIAN`, and `STDEV` to get a feel for your data. Simple moving averages and linear regressions can be performed using Excel’s charting tools and the `LINEST` function. It’s like learning to walk before you run.
Advanced Techniques
When you’re ready to up your game, dive into Excel’s more advanced capabilities. Use the `Data Analysis Toolpak` for complex statistical analysis, or create custom forecasting models with `VBA` (Visual Basic for Applications). PivotTables and PivotCharts are also incredibly handy for dissecting large datasets and uncovering hidden patterns. Think of Excel as your trusty sidekick—it might not have all the bells and whistles, but it gets the job done.
Specialized Software: R, Python, and SAS
When Excel starts feeling like a tricycle and you’re ready for a Harley, it’s time to explore specialized software.
R
R is a powerhouse for statistical computing and graphics. It’s open-source, which means it’s free and constantly evolving thanks to a vibrant community. With packages like `forecast` and `prophet`, you can tackle everything from simple time series to complex ARIMA models. Plus, R’s visualization capabilities are top-notch, making it easier to communicate your findings.
Python
Python isn’t just for programmers—it’s a favorite among data scientists for its readability and versatility. Libraries like `pandas`, `NumPy`, and `SciPy` make handling data a breeze, while `statsmodels` and `scikit-learn` provide robust tools for statistical modeling and machine learning. Python is like your Swiss Army knife on steroids—it can do almost anything you need.
SAS
SAS is the OG of statistical analysis software. It’s a bit pricier but packed with features tailored for enterprise-level forecasting and data analysis. SAS’s comprehensive suite of tools handles everything from data management to advanced analytics. For businesses that need industrial-strength solutions, SAS is a go-to.
Automation and AI in Forecasting
Leveraging Machine Learning
Automation and AI are revolutionizing quantitative forecasting. By leveraging machine learning algorithms, you can analyze vast datasets faster and more accurately than ever before. Techniques like `random forests`, `gradient boosting`, and `neural networks` allow models to learn from data, improving their accuracy over time.
Imagine feeding your historical sales data into a machine learning model that not only predicts future sales but also adapts to new trends without constant manual tweaking. It’s like having a crystal ball that gets smarter every day.
Future Trends in Forecasting Technology
Looking ahead, expect to see even more integration of AI and machine learning in forecasting tools. Advances in natural language processing (NLP) will make it easier to interpret and act on data insights. Cloud-based platforms will continue to grow, offering scalable solutions that can handle massive datasets and complex computations in real-time.
Blockchain technology might also play a role, providing more transparent and tamper-proof data sources. And with the rise of IoT (Internet of Things), the volume and variety of available data will explode, opening new frontiers for predictive analytics.